Understanding the Essentials of a Medicare Wellness Physical Examination

What is a Medicare Wellness Physical?

A Medicare Wellness Physical, also known as a Welcome to Medicare Preventive Visit, is a comprehensive health assessment offered to new Medicare beneficiaries within the first 12 months of enrolling in Medicare Part B. This visit is designed to help individuals understand their coverage, establish a primary care provider, and develop a personalized prevention plan tailored to their specific health needs. By focusing on preventive care, the Medicare Wellness Physical aims to improve overall health outcomes and reduce the risk of chronic diseases in the aging population. The Purpose of a Medicare Wellness Physical

The primary purpose of a Medicare Wellness Physical is to provide new Medicare beneficiaries with a comprehensive health assessment that can help identify potential health risks and prevent the onset of chronic diseases. By working closely with their healthcare providers, individuals can receive appropriate screenings, vaccinations, and lifestyle recommendations to maintain their health and well-being. Additionally, the visit serves as an opportunity for beneficiaries to ask questions about their Medicare coverage, understand their rights, and develop a relationship with their primary care provider.

Benefits of a Medicare Wellness Physical

1. Early detection of health issues: The Medicare Wellness Physical can help identify potential health issues before they become severe, allowing for timely intervention and treatment.
2. Personalized prevention plan: The visit helps create a tailored prevention plan that addresses the individual’s specific health needs, including screenings, vaccinations, and lifestyle recommendations.
3. Improved access to care: Beneficiaries can establish a primary care provider during the visit, ensuring ongoing access to healthcare services.
4. Education on Medicare coverage: The visit provides an opportunity to understand Medicare coverage, rights, and responsibilities.
5. Enhanced patient-provider relationship: By establishing a primary care provider, beneficiaries can build a strong relationship with their healthcare provider, leading to better communication and coordination of care.

Components of a Medicare Wellness Physical

A Medicare Wellness Physical typically includes the following components:

1. Health history review: The healthcare provider will review the individual’s medical and family history to identify potential risk factors.
2. Physical examination: A comprehensive physical examination will be performed to assess overall health and identify any issues.
3. Preventive screenings: The visit may include screenings for conditions such as blood pressure, cholesterol, diabetes, and cancer.
4. Vaccinations: The healthcare provider will recommend and administer vaccinations, such as the flu shot and pneumococcal vaccine.
5. Risk assessment: The individual’s risk for developing chronic diseases will be assessed, and appropriate recommendations will be made.
6. Development of a personalized prevention plan: Based on the assessment, a prevention plan will be developed to address the individual’s specific health needs.

How to Schedule a Medicare Wellness Physical

To schedule a Medicare Wellness Physical, contact your primary care provider or a healthcare facility that accepts Medicare. Be sure to inform them that you are a new Medicare beneficiary and would like to schedule a Welcome to Medicare Preventive Visit. The healthcare provider will guide you through the process and ensure that you receive the necessary services. Remember, this visit is covered at no cost to you as a Medicare beneficiary.
